Maths tutoring program proves a positive equation

Hundreds of South Australian Year 6 students have begun receiving one on one maths tutoring as the Marshall Liberal Government’s Learning+ program gets underway.

The pilot program is seeing more than 500 students receiving tutoring in mathematics by 140 qualified teachers. Tutoring is delivered online for 30 minutes twice a week.

The pilot has begun with Year 6 students in Term 1, while Year 8 students are set to begin next term.

Through one-on-one tutoring, Learning+ aims to help students who need support by building important learning skills, understand the curriculum more deeply, accelerate learning, foster a positive attitude towards learning and develop greater self-confidence.
